| The first U.S. manned
orbital mission started on 20 February 1962 with the launching of
Mercury Atlas 109D booster with John Glenn inside the Friendship 7
spacecraft as its payload.
The Mercury Space Vehicle lifted off from Launch Complex 14 at the Cape at 9:47 a.m. on 20 February 1962 after many days of scrubbed launches and a few hours of delays on the day of lift off. John Glenn finally puts America in orbit however, a false landing bag deploy light led to re-entry being started with retro-pack left strapped in place onto the heat shield. As it turned out the indicator light was faulty and a spectacular re-entry ensued, with glowing chunks of the retro-pack whizzing by the window. After four hours and 43 minutes the spacecraft re-entered the atmosphere and landed at 2:43 p.m. EST in the planned recovery area NE of the Island of Puerto Rico. All flight objectives were achieved and Glenn was reported to be in excellent condition. Because of the failure of one of the automatic guidance systems, Glenn had to take over control of the spacecraft using the manual system for part of the mission. With this flight, the basic objectives of Project Mercury had been now achieved. |
